Sinopsis
Ferrol Sams is a physician, humorist, storyteller, and the bestselling author of eight novels rooted in the oral tradition of southern humor and folklore. He lives in Fayetteville, Georgia.

El Aug 25 2014, un lector dijo:
Since reading this book, I have also read others by Dr. Sams, and was so happy to have "discovered" him in my local library. Southern writers rarely disappoint----and his Southern sly wit, charm and wonderful storytelling made me wish his output had been even larger. I both laughed out loud and inwardly smiled and nodded in agreement with his subtle comments on the idiosyncrasies of human nature in his world. I wanted to visit that world and know those people in person ----but, since that is impossible----I experienced the next best thing----I felt I had been introduced to them and knew them by the time I had finished the book. A marvelous, satisfying, delicious read.
